A Traga-me o horizonte announced this Thursday (25) that they will perform a show at Allianz Parque, in São Paulo, on November 30th. Tickets will go on sale on April 30, at 12pm, online and at the stadium box office.
In the caption of the Instagram post, the band announced in Portuguese: “Our lady… my God… help… I died!!!! BRAZIL, get ready for the best show of your lives.” The British visited the country in 2022, making a solo performance and another at the Knotfest heavy metal festival.
This will be their first global performance in a stadium as the main attraction and is part of “Post Human”, a project that began in 2020. The band announced that in 2024 they will release another EP from the initiative, whose main idea is to create themed albums in around the discussion of how humanity is in decline.
The album “Post Human: Horror Survival”, the project’s first, reached the top of the UK charts.
At the event, in addition to Bring Me the Horizon, there will be opening performances by the bands Motionless In White, Spirit Box and The Plot In You.
